3rd Place, "The First Lesson for Managers" by Andy Grove


Andy Grove was a core leader at Intel and an important figure in modern management practices.
This book focuses on the daily work of managers, systematically discussing issues such as meetings, decision-making, performance, training, organizational design, and management leverage.
Grove shares over twenty years of management experience, proposing high-leverage management methods to help managers significantly improve management efficiency and achieve maximum management output.
